Talky Tin stars our lovely battered old Saudi cat. He was a stray I was feeding, and we adopted him after he bit me and put me in A&E.  Because of rabies, if you were bitten by an un-vaccinated animal, the animal had either to be put down and its brain tested to see if it was rabid. Or it had to do 10 days quarantine in the Kennel Club to see if it had rabies.  To do the quarantine, Whites had to have a registered owner, who would pay for him. So we adopted him. And he was a wonderful cat. Oh, and he wasn't rabid!  After that, as our cat, he was of course vaccinated regularly.

He also appears in The Martian Goes to a Party and has a Nice Day.  It is the story that reflects my initial shock at expat life (and my dislike of parties). Whites, as Tiswas, gets the last word in that one.
